Career Overview and The Goonies Role
Ke Huy Quan is a Vietnamese American actor and stunt coordinator best known for bringing heart, humor, and physical precision to family adventure films. His breakout came in 1985 with The Goonies, where he played Data, a tech-savvy kid whose gadgets and loyalty helped define the film’s ensemble charm. The role established him as a leading voice in 1980s pop culture and set the stage for decades of varied work in stunts and acting.

The Goonies: Plot and Cultural Impact
The Goonies follows a group of kids who search for pirate treasure to save their homes, blending comedy, suspense, and heartfelt friendship. Data, played by Quan, provides essential gadget-based solutions and comic relief while underscoring themes of ingenuity and loyalty. The film’s enduring popularity reflects its tight storytelling, diverse cast, and aspirational quest structure, making it a touchstone in family adventure cinema.
